A personal injury case arises when a person is harmed physically, emotionally, or financially due to the negligence or intentional actions of another. Examples include car accidents, slip and fall injuries, medical malpractice, and product liability claims. To pursue a claim, it must be shown that the responsible party owed a duty of care and breached that duty, causing the injury.
Successful personal injury claims involve proving liability, demonstrating damages, and adhering to legal deadlines. Gathering evidence such as medical records, witness statements, and accident reports is essential. Understanding common terms can help you navigate your personal injury claim more effectively. Below are explanations of key legal concepts frequently encountered during the process.
Negligence refers to the failure to exercise reasonable care, resulting in harm to another person. Establishing negligence is central to most personal injury claims, requiring proof that the defendant’s actions or omissions caused the injury.
Damages are the monetary compensation sought or awarded in a personal injury case. They can include medical expenses, lost income, pain and suffering, and other losses related to the injury.
Liability indicates legal responsibility for the injury. Proving liability involves showing that the defendant’s conduct was the direct cause of harm.
A settlement is an agreement reached between parties to resolve a personal injury claim without going to trial. Settlements can provide quicker resolution and compensation without the uncertainties of litigation.

In New York, the statute of limitations for personal injury claims is generally three years from the date of the injury. It is important to act promptly to ensure your claim is filed within this timeframe. Fault is determined based on evidence showing whether a party breached a duty of care, leading to injury. This includes accident reports, witness statements, and other documentation. New York follows a comparative negligence rule, which means fault can be shared and compensation adjusted accordingly.
After an injury accident, seek medical attention promptly and document the incident with photos and witness information. Avoid giving recorded statements to insurance companies without consulting an attorney. Taking these steps helps protect your rights and supports your claim.
New York’s comparative negligence allows you to recover damages even if you were partially at fault, as long as your fault is less than 50%. Your compensation will be reduced by your percentage of fault. An attorney can help assess fault issues and negotiate the best possible outcome.
Most personal injury attorneys work on a contingency fee basis, meaning you pay nothing upfront and only pay a percentage if your case is successful. This arrangement makes legal representation accessible without financial risk.
